Satyanarayan Mukhopadhyay is an Indian politician from Bharatiya Janata Party. In May 2021, he was elected as a member of the West Bengal Legislative Assembly from Chhatna.[1][2][3][4] He defeated Subasish Batabyal of All India Trinamool Congress by 7,164 votes in 2021 West Bengal Assembly election.
